A practical remodeling timeline represents a thorough, phased schedule that aligns high aspirations with everyday construction realities, covering design work, approvals, construction activities, inspections, and planning for potential surprises. Different from standard nationwide figures, a genuinely realistic remodeling timeline considers Bay Area-specific elements such as rigorous seismic requirements, Title 24 compliance mandates, multiple-agency permitting timelines, and inconsistent supply chain lead times. Harvard Joint Center for Housing Studies research shows consistent demand for home improvements, yet Contra Costa County remodels frequently extend 20–40% beyond national norms. People researching how long does a remodeling timeline take or average home remodel duration require exact, region-specific information. A solid remodeling timeline incorporates 15–30% contingency buffers to guard against weather delays, inspection scheduling problems, supply chain disruptions, or unexpected structural discoveries during construction. Typical kitchen remodeling timelines usually last 3–6 months, including design meetings, rough plumbing and electrical, custom cabinetry work, quartz countertop installation, and finishing touches. Average bathroom remodeling timelines typically range 2–4 months, emphasizing waterproofing systems, fixture installation order, walk-in showers, heated floors, frameless glass enclosures, floating vanities, and sustainable fixtures. Whole house remodeling timelines typically extend from 6–18 months, covering structural modifications, open floor plan reconfiguration, foundation repairs, whole-home mechanical upgrades, multi-room finishes, and exterior coordination.
Title 24 mandates comprehensive calculations and inspections that many national projects skip. Seismic upgrades necessitates engineering analysis and structural strengthening not usually required outside California. Multiple permitting authorities in Contra Costa County create additional review layers. These factors extend remodeling timelines significantly in the Bay Area.
A 15–30% contingency buffer is industry standard. It guards against material shortages, inspection delays, or unexpected structural discoveries. This approach preserves budgets and lowers homeowner anxiety during the remodeling timeline.

Planning combined with permitting creates the vital pre-construction core of every project timeline, usually standing as the lengthiest phase before actual construction begins. In the Contra Costa County area, this period commonly lasts 2–6 months, particularly with structural work or home additions, trending toward the longer end. Early involvement in design development, budget alignment, and permit preparation prevents expensive redesigns later. Most homeowners overlook the importance of this phase, yet it determines the project's feasibility, cost accuracy, and construction start date. Area building authorities demand thorough submissions that include Title 24 energy modeling, seismic engineering documentation, zoning verification, and structural analysis. Forward-thinking contractors develop complete, compliant submission packages that shorten review periods and maintain the remodeling timeline schedule. Failing to plan early or providing partial documentation typically creates the most serious timeline setbacks.

Delays stand as the top homeowner concern for homeowners embarking on remodeling projects, yet the majority stem from predictable and preventable issues. In Contra Costa County, permitting backlogs, material shortages, change orders, and inspection scheduling challenges dominate. Weather variability impacts outdoor elements. Hidden issues such as dry rot, outdated wiring, or asbestos frequently surface during demolition. Forward-thinking approaches—advance material ordering, locked-in design choices, adaptable scheduling, and open communication—maintain timelines and safeguard budgets. Seismic reinforcement and code compliance are mandatory in much of Contra Costa County, lengthening specific phases within the remodeling timeline. Engineering reviews and reinforcement typically add 4–8 weeks. Title 24 requirements demand early documentation and inspections to avoid rework. Proactive integration ensures safety, compliance, and minimal disruption to the overall schedule. These requirements protect your investment and provide long-term peace of mind.
Foundation bolting secures the structure to its base. Cripple wall bracing strengthens perimeter walls. Beam upgrades improve structural load capacity. Compliance meets California seismic codes.
Radiant floor heating enhances comfort and energy efficiency. Water-saving fixtures reduce consumption. ADA-compliant designs facilitate aging-in-place living. These elements increase property value and usability.
Embed compliance work during rough construction. This minimizes additional downtime. Effective placement optimizes the whole process.

A kitchen remodel timeline usually lasts 3–6 months. This includes planning/permitting (2–4 months), demolition/rough work (2–4 weeks), installations (2–3 months), and finishing touches. Local regulations like Title 24 and seismic standards impact overall duration. Early preparation shortens waits, while buffers accommodate surprises, fostering realistic expectations throughout.
